The traditional lending world often feels like a closed shop if your credit score isn't pristine. Banks and high-street lenders perform deep credit checks that delve into your financial history, often resulting in rejections if any red flags appear. This can be a vicious cycle: you need credit to build credit, but you can't get credit if your score isn't good enough.
TrustPay breaks this cycle. Our innovative approach means we don't carry out traditional credit checks when you apply. Instead, we use a simple, quick affordability assessment to ensure that the repayments are manageable for you. This means:
- No impact on your credit score: Applying for TrustPay won't leave a mark on your credit file.
- Fairer assessment: We look at your current financial situation, not just past events.
- Faster decisions: Because we don't do deep credit checks, the application process is much quicker.

Is TrustPay really 0% APR?
Yes, absolutely! TrustPay is a genuine 0% APR store credit facility. This means you will never pay any interest on your purchases made through Trusty Stores using TrustPay. The total amount you repay will be exactly the price of the item you buy, spread over your agreed payment period.
How much credit can I get with TrustPay?
You can apply for up to £1,200 in store credit with TrustPay. The exact amount you're approved for will depend on your individual affordability assessment, but we aim to provide you with a credit limit that allows you to get the items you need without overstretching your finances.
Will applying for TrustPay affect my credit score?
No, applying for TrustPay will not affect your credit score. We do not perform traditional hard credit checks that leave a mark on your credit file. Our assessment focuses on your current ability to make repayments, giving you peace of mind that your credit rating remains unaffected.
How quickly can I get approved for TrustPay?
The application process for TrustPay is designed to be quick and straightforward. Because we don't do deep credit checks, decisions are often made very rapidly, sometimes within minutes. This means you could be approved and ready to shop at Trusty Stores almost immediately.
